Electronic payments to be restricted during Aksarben Aquarium’s transition

LINCOLN, Neb. – Some services will be restricted as the Nebraska Game and Parks Commission transitions from the Aksarben Aquarium’s temporary office to the new aquarium building from Dec. 17 through Dec. 22.

During the transition period at the aquarium south of Gretna, there will be periods in which credit and debit card payments cannot be accepted. Cash and check payments will not be affected. Contact the aquarium office at 402-332-3901 before visiting to verify payment methods that can be accepted.

Exhibits remain under construction and are scheduled to open to the public in the spring of 2019.

State park, fishing and hunting permits can be purchased at OutdoorNebraska.org or purchased at other Game and Parks offices.
